LUCKY VEGA (IRE) Fee: $19,250 | 15.3hh Lope de Vega (IRE) x Queen of Carthage {USA}, by Cape Cross (IRE) The first Group 1-winning son of the elite sprint sire Lope de Vega (IRE) to stand at stud in Australia, Lucky Vega enters his second season at stud in Yulong following a successful season at The Irish National Stud where he covered a full book of mares. At age two, Lucky Vega produced a convincing win on debut in Naas. Just 2 starts later he blitzed his rivals by 3.5 lengths in Ireland’s premier two-year-old race, the Group 1 Phoenix Stakes. In doing so he not only beat The Lir Jet who came off a solid Royal Ascot win having beaten America’s sprinting sensation, Golden Pal, but he also defeated the European Champion 2YO and subsequent World Champion 3YO in St Mark’s Basilica by 4.5L. Previous winners of the Group 1 Phoenix Stakes are breed-shapers Danehill Dancer and Johannesburg. On returning at three, Lucky Vega notched an impressive third in the first British Classic of the year, the Group 1 2000 Guineas at Newmarket. After a game effort in the Group 1 Irish 2000 Guineas he finished his career with an impressive 2nd in the stallion-making Group 1 St James’s Palace Stakes at Royal Ascot, in what was an incredibly competitive year for 3YO European milers. His first Southern Hemisphere season saw him cover 119 mares, including the exceptional Group 1 winner Unforgotten and Miss Barley, the dam of Gytrash, exploiting the successful Lope de Vega x Fastnet Rock cross.

Won at 2: Curragh Phoenix S., Gr.1 (6f), Naas Irish Stallion Farms EBF (C & G) Maiden (6f), 2d Newmarket Middle Park S., Gr.1 (6f), 2d Curragh Railway S., Gr.2 (6f).
At 3: 2d St James’s Palace Stakes, Gr.1 (1m to Poetic Flare, beating Battleground, Maximal, Thunder Moon etc), 3d The 2000 Guineas, Gr.1 (1m to Poetic Flare and Master Of The Seas).
1st Dam
QUEEN OF CARTHAGE, by Cape Cross (Ire). Half-sister to IMPORTANT TIME. Dam of 5 foals to race, 3 winners, inc:LUCKY VEGA (c by Lope de Vega) 2 wins. See below. Lady Clair (f by Canford Cliffs) 3 wins-2 at 2-at 5f, 5½f, 4th York Lowther S., Gr.2. Boston Beauties (f by Zoffany) Winner at 2 in U.S.A. Doctor Knox (c by Dawn Approach) Placed in GB and Sweden. Mezyan (f by Acclamation) Placed in Italy.
2nd Dam
SATWA QUEEN, by Muhtathir. 6 wins from 1600m to 2000m, £27,976, 462,450, US$55,000, € HK$400,000, 191,360Dhs, Longchamp Prix del’Opera, Gr.1, Deauville Prix Jean Romanet, Gr.2-twice, Prix de Psyche, Gr.3, Longchamp Prix Vanteaux, Gr.3, Saint-Cloud Prix Nubienne, 2d Longchamp Prix de l’Opera, Gr.1. Half-sister to SPADOUN, ANBELLA. Dam of 6 foals, 5 to race, 3 winners, inc:IMPORTANT TIME (f Oasis Dream) 3 wins from 1700m to 1850m in France and Germany, Cologne Stutenpreis des Gestüts Winterhauch, L, 3d Saint-Cloud Prix Flying Dutchman. Dam ofMaking History. Winner at 2, 3d Newmarket July Course Nursery H. Satwa Story. 3 wins to 1450m in GB and U.A.E, Meydan Al Naboodah Commercial Group Trophy, 2d Meydan Lincoln MKT Trophy H., 3d Meydan EGA Al Taweelah Trophy H. Queen Boudica. Winner at 1950m in France.
